Description

Once upon a time... ...members of the Billens-Hennens youth society who enjoyed leading wedding masses were the origin of the creation of the Guelins choir. The year was 1976. A strange name. Its name comes from the nickname of the inhabitants of Billens in patois, which also means "pedzes," the "not in a hurry." Our choir currently has around thirty members.

Given our proximity to the canton of Vaud, our choir welcomes as many singers from Fribourg as from Vaud. For its 35th anniversary, the choir decided to innovate and set up a first café-concert entitled "Astralement vôtre." The formula was popular, so we created a second café-concert "Bistrot, Boulot, Crescendo" in the fall of 2014, which was once again very well received by the public.

In 2016, for our 40th anniversary, we hosted "Le Kiosque à Musiques" from French-speaking Swiss radio and presented a revue retracing the choir's four decades.

In 2018, four years after our last café-concert, we put together a new creation made in Guelins, "Klaxons & Chansons," which was acclaimed by the public.

In 2022, we created a 100 Names Show based on the theme of first names, which was presented in the fall. To diversify its activities, the choir enjoys engaging in projects of all kinds and is particularly fond of concerts during the Christmas period.
